Snowflakes

SU's retired Snowflakes set is a nice set to make a simple yet elegant card. I bought the Staz-On white ink today. Oh ya, and if I had of really thought about I suppose I would have cleaned off my stamp right away instead of letting it sit there for an hour!! Duh why do you think they called it STAZ-ON?!! I'm very anal about cleaning my stamps and most of mine look like they're new and never been used. Needless to say, not anymore. I scrubbed and scrubbed and most of it's off now. Lesson learned.
